== Environment Variables: Fuelgrid Reports ==

The Fuelgrid service generates weekly fuel-usage reports for the Cartwheel Logistics fleet. Non-sensitive settings (FUELGRID_DEPOT, FUELGRID_TZ, FUELGRID_OUTPUT_DIR) are stored in the repo's sample file. Sensitive values live only in the deployed .env and the Vaultkeep store. Reviewers should confirm that the reporting API credential is present in the runtime environment via the following line:

secret setting of bagag-tajof: VAULT_KEY29=4ce6cefdeca7fff91b5254b98167a

Ticket: Vault locked — Hollyware component library versioning keys

The signing vault for Hollyware's shared component library (used to publish semver-tagged releases) locked after three failed unseal attempts during the 4.2.0 cut. No evidence of tampering; audit log attached. Per policy, I'm documenting the recovery step for your review. The approved recovery passphrase follows.

unlock words, fawig-bagef: olidor-holir-istox-holath-tamys-quenion-giliel

Warranty claims on the Kestrel compact pump line exceeded forecast by 31% this quarter, driven largely by seal failures in units shipped from the Dornwick facility between March and May. Reserve adjustments of 410k have been booked, and Quality has confirmed a revised supplier specification effective immediately. Finance should treat the overrun as a one-off pending next quarter's claims data. The accrual model has been updated accordingly. Context for the adjustment sits in the confidential note that follows.

management briefing: Headcount on the Belix team goes from 60 to 93 by the end of November. Gross margin on Belix came in at 23 percent against a plan of 47 percent.

## Deployment Notes: GC Pauses

Pairweave's matcher runs on a generational collector, and long pauses can cause plugin callbacks to time out. Plugin authors should assume occasional 200ms stalls and avoid holding match locks across calls. Pause behavior is tuned via the runtime settings, which for the current release are as follows.

service settings:
ralael:
  pin: 7453
  tenant: zorath
  seal: seal_087806e4
  metrics_host: metrics.ralael.paliqworks.example
  standby_team: fraath
  escalation: praok-istiel
  nonce: 10e083